Hello! New meta? Vann = Talentless Trick Room early meta team right here.

*vomits team I put five seconds of thought into*
:hatterene::Torkoal::mimikyu::primarina::Rhyperior::Armarouge:

This can serve as a basic template for TR teams in this meta, but it works well, as is. Hat + Specs Torkoal + Curse Red Card Mimikyu is really good base, as always. Besides breaking, Torkoal is nice for countering other weathers and souping up whatever offensive type you’d want to spam or Weather Balls. I kept Tork Stellar Tera to juice up Eruption and Armor Cannon, but you can change the type you want to enhance, it’s very maliable.

Stuff like Lightningrod Rhyperior (Water/Grass/Ground) and Flash Fire Armarouge or Chandelure (Dark/Ghost/Ground/Water) can let you take advantage of extra type immunities while being strong breakers/reserve TR setters.

Conceptually you could also try Indeedee but its speed and below average bulk aren’t great for TR as an archetype.

I think the real star of this archetype is this diva:

:sv/primarina:
Primarina @ Choice Specs
Ability: Liquid Voice
Tera Type: Fairy
EVs: 252 HP / 252 SpA / 4 SpD
Quiet Nature
IVs: 0 Spe
- Psychic Noise
- Surf
- Moonblast
- Flip Turn

STAB Specs Fairy type Psy Noise is super spammable move that hits through Subs and fat hates the heal blocking effect. Trick Room giving this set up a speed stat is downright silly.
